Scoliosis is a disease in which a segment of the spine deviates persistently from the midline of the body, causing the spine to project laterally in a “C” or “S” shape as the main manifestation. Depending on the degree of curvature, the patient’s performance varies. In mild cases, there is usually no obvious abnormality in appearance, but when standing with clothes off or bending forward, asymmetry of the low back on both sides of the spine can be observed at the back. Moderate or above often accompanied by scoliosis side of the rib cage convexity abnormal, commonly known as “razor back”.
Early signs of scoliosis.
The body tilts to one side;
When wearing a shirt, the neckline is not flat and the shoulders are not equal in height;
Thoracic asymmetry;
When sitting or standing, there are folds on one side of the waist but not on the other side;
When lying flat, the legs are not the same;
Parents can follow the following examination methods.
Method IU ask the child to stand straight with hands down and use fingers to feel from the child’s 7th cervical vertebra down the spine to the lumbosacral area to see if it is straight.
Method 2: Ask the child to bend forward and observe from behind whether the two sides of the back are symmetrical and whether there is a bulge on one side and a depression on the other. If a problem is suspected, further spinal surgery is required.
The dangers of scoliosis.
Hazard one: affects the physical appearance of the child
Scoliosis is difficult to detect early, and most of the deformities are obvious, such as curvature of the spine, asymmetrical bulging of the back, unequal height of the shoulders and unequal length of the legs, and the scoliosis at this stage has already significantly affected the physical beauty of the child.
Harm two: hinder the growth of height
Once scoliosis occurs, children, especially adolescents, are prone to grow taller and become “crooked”, and the curved spine leads to abnormal spinal biology, which is detrimental to height development. For moderate to severe children after surgery can generally increase the height of 8-10cm.
Hazard 3: Affects mental health

Hazard three: affect the function of internal organs
Many people mistakenly believe that spinal problems do not affect the internal organs, in fact, scoliosis will also affect the child’s heart and lung health! The curvature of the thoracic segment may compress the lungs, resulting in reduced lung function and respiratory difficulties, and as the scoliosis increases, the compression of the cardiovascular system leads to circulatory disorders, severely limiting the activities of the child.
Hazard 4: Impact on life expectancy
As mentioned above, the health of children with severe scoliosis is greatly impaired, and in the long run, there is a risk of lifelong paralysis, a significant decrease in quality of life, and an average life expectancy shorter than normal.
Did you know?
1. 1-3% of adolescents suffer from scoliosis
2, 25% of scoliosis patients need further treatment
3, 10% of scoliosis patients need surgery
4, most scoliosis occurs between the ages of 11 and 16
5, more than 90% of scoliosis are structural, correcting poor posture and movement will not help
6, the brace is the only effective non-surgical treatment for scoliosis
7, the best time to treat scoliosis is before skeletal maturity, surgery is also the best to 14 years old, not more than 18 years old
Scoliosis treatment guidelines
The treatment of scoliosis, depending on the severity, the methods taken are different, including observation, conservative, brace, surgery, with reference to the results of foreign advanced experience, we recommend.
1, for very mild scoliosis, scoliosis angle less than ten degrees, usually observation
2, for ten degrees to twenty degrees, the use of elastic flexibility brace fixed, with postural correction
3.For those between twenty degrees and forty-five degrees, use rigid brace fixation
4.For those who are over 45 degrees, surgery is recommended
